首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

可见性组件属性未触发-语义UI反应

是指在前端开发中,当某个可见性组件的属性未被触发时,语义UI无法正确地响应用户的操作或显示相关的内容。

可见性组件属性未触发可能是由于以下几种情况引起的:

  1. 属性未正确设置:在开发过程中,可能会出现属性设置错误的情况,导致组件无法正确地根据属性的值来判断是否显示或隐藏相关内容。
  2. 事件未绑定或触发:可见性组件通常会与用户的操作或其他事件进行绑定,当事件未正确绑定或触发时,语义UI无法正确地响应用户的操作。
  3. 数据未正确传递:可见性组件可能需要根据传递的数据来判断是否显示或隐藏相关内容,当数据未正确传递给组件时,语义UI无法正确地根据数据进行反应。

为解决可见性组件属性未触发-语义UI反应的问题,可以采取以下措施:

  1. 检查属性设置:仔细检查可见性组件的属性设置,确保属性的值正确地反映了组件的状态。
  2. 确保事件绑定和触发:确保可见性组件与用户的操作或其他事件正确地进行了绑定,并在事件触发时能够正确地响应。
  3. 检查数据传递:检查数据是否正确地传递给可见性组件,确保组件能够根据数据的值来正确地判断是否显示或隐藏相关内容。

对于可见性组件属性未触发-语义UI反应的解决方案,腾讯云提供了一系列相关产品和服务:

  1. 腾讯云前端开发平台:提供了丰富的前端开发工具和框架,帮助开发者快速构建可靠的可见性组件和语义UI。
  2. 腾讯云云原生服务:提供了一系列云原生服务,包括容器服务、函数计算等,可以帮助开发者更好地管理和部署可见性组件和语义UI。
  3. 腾讯云安全服务:提供了全面的网络安全解决方案,包括Web应用防火墙、DDoS防护等,可以保护可见性组件和语义UI免受安全威胁。

以上是关于可见性组件属性未触发-语义UI反应的概念、分类、优势、应用场景以及腾讯云相关产品和服务的介绍。希望对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Unity MVC丨(三)创建View视图层基类:BaseWindow

小提示:选中左侧目录,可快速找到所需内容 本系列博客地址:传送门 一、视图层总览 二、创建基类BaseWindow 在View文件夹下创建基类BaseWindow脚本,该基类完成了对所有UI通用属性、功能的定义...定义的属性如下: 该基类会作用在所有窗体(我们某个功能根节点)上,比如登陆窗体、商城窗体等。 该基类定义了所有窗体共有的属性,比如:是否常驻、可见性等。...该基类定义了所有窗体可能用到的共有的组件,比如窗体下所有的按钮,供控制层使用。 该基类定义了所有窗体共有的生命周期,比如每次打开、关闭、初始化。...public class BaseWindow { //定义用到的属性(因为我们现在不继承Mono了,所以需要自己定义) #region 基础属性...protected virtual void OnRemoveListener() { } /// /// 每次打开,触发了添加的打开事件

7110

从Lisp到Vue、React再到 Qwit:响应式编程的发展历程

然后你可以监听属性的变化。Flex 附带了用于渲染 UI 的 .mxml 文件模板。如果属性发生变化,.mxml 中的任何数据绑定都是细粒度的响应式,因为它通过监听属性的变化。...更新风暴是指当单个属性变化触发许多其他属性(或模板)变化,从而触发更多属性变化,依此类推。有时,这会陷入无限循环。Flex 没有区分更新属性和更新 UI,导致大量的 UI 抖动(渲染中间值)。...这意味着数据的变化会触发大量的 JavaScript 执行。框架最终会将所有的更改合并到 UI 中。这意味着快速变化的属性,如动画,可能会导致性能问题。...无论作者选择什么,总会有未涵盖的用例。这两者都是合理的事情。...(在某些角落情况下,Qwik 可能需要执行整个组件。)但是 Qwik 有一个诡计。记得精细的反应性要求所有组件至少执行一次以创建反应图吗?

1.7K20
  • Ant Design 圣诞彩蛋变炸弹:蚂蚁金服开源项目遭开发者炮轰

    参考资料:微博网友资料、知乎、Github、界面 Ant Design是一套由蚂蚁金服开发的企业级开发UI组件库,并已经开源。...今天,由于在该框架中设置了一个未事先告知的圣诞彩蛋,且无法手动禁用,开发者社区对该项目发起了连番指责。...在开发者提出激烈批评后,Ant Design的一名开发者于今日在开源社区GitHub发布回应解释了该事件,该开发者承认自己在9月10日提交了该彩蛋并设定于12月25日触发,并表示该行为是自身一意孤行且愚蠢的决定...此次事件似乎反应了开源程序项目的一个典型困境,其支持者声称由于开源软件会因开源而公开透明,并因持续受到监督而安全。 但在实际过程中,多数人并不会审读代码。...使用了语义化版本的直接重新安装 node_modules 并重新下载即可。 ?

    3.1K40

    Flux

    一.定位 一种模式,用来强化单向数据流(unidirectional data flow) 二.作用 剥离数据层,让数据可预测(React让UI可预测,Flux让数据可预测) 具体做法: 用显式数据,...(比如React组件)里 业务中经常有级联更新,比如交互操作把一条消息标为已读,要更新消息列表中该条消息的展示样式,还要把未读消息数量减一,级联更新让单向数据流变得不再清晰。...,bug场景对应的state向上追溯到store,到对应action,再到view层触发action的点,过程中所有环节都是同步的,那么action对应的state就是可预测的,不存在时序上的意外 控制反转...希望把某条消息置为已读 额外的语义信息有利于追踪状态变化,通过调试工具就能让状态变化可追踪,比如Redux DevTools 没有级联action 不允许一个action触发另一个action,以避免级联更新带来的调试复杂度...,存到自己的state里 不含props和UI逻辑 其实就是controller-view,与普通view的区别如上所述 view 由container控制的React组件 含有UI和渲染逻辑 接收所有信息和回调作为

    88420

    MobX 背后的基础原理

    这十分不寻常,因为如果也有派生,大部分 UI 框架并不这样做(像 RxJS 那种反应式/流式的库默认也是同步运行的,但它们缺少透明的跟踪,所以这种情形不完全有可比性)。...当翻遍了人们关于这些库的不满 issues 和评论后,我发现了一个重复出现的主题,造成了对反应式的预期和实践中不得不应对的糟糕问题之间的分歧。 那个频现的主题就是“可预测性”。...因此我们总是需要将反应式带到命令式代码中去,不过借助 React 观察者组件这类干净的抽象可以很好的封装此类 reactions。...基于这个原因,MobX 有一些不完善之处,比如不完全支持 可扩展对象的动态属性(Expando properties) 并且使用了 类数组元素(faux-arrays)。...总结 MobX 被设计为一种通用应用反应式库,而不只是用来重新渲染 UI 的工具集。 相反,它推广了一种有效工作(兼具性能和效果)的概念,那就是数据应该尽量由其他数据推断出来。

    1.6K10

    前端无障碍开发指南

    通过 HTML 提升页面可访问性 规则 1:结构和样式分离 在社区中一直都有人在提倡 CSS裸奔日(CSS Naked Day),编写 HTML 时不要基于 UI 视觉效果(CSS 样式),而是基于 UI...的页面结构,可以确保 HTML 的语义完善,增强页面可访问性。...尽可能使用原生的表单元素 在制作表单组件时,我们往往会出于实现 UI 样式的要求,采用 替代原生的表单元素。...尽管这些表单组件在视觉和功能上满足了 UI 要求,但它们并未实现原生表单元素的无障碍功能。 4....提升前端框架的无障碍支持性 规则 1:使用语义化 HTML 标签,完善 HTML 标签的属性 规则 2:在设计组件时考虑整体的 HTML 结构 维护层级明晰的 HTML 结构,对于 Web 应用的无障碍功能十分重要

    1.2K20

    Mobx 核心概念简单入门:以股票为例

    概述 MobX 是一个简单、可扩展的状态管理工具。相比 redux,mobx可以使用更自由,更少的代码来管理状态。...核心概念 MobX 主要包括了四个核心概念:可观察的状态、根据状态得到的计算值、基于状态变化发生的反应,触发状态变化的动作。 下面我们以股票为例,简单说明下这四个核心概念。...那么页面上曲线图及总价值的UI就是基于状态发生的反应; 你会根据股价的变动,来决定买入还是卖出,这会导致你拥有的股数发生变化。那么买入卖出即是触发状态变化的动作。...什么的} 触发状态变化的动作(Action) 在非严格模式下,mobx的状态可以在任何地方进行修改,如上面我们改变股价就是直接修改。...mobx-react 提供一个 @observer 装饰器, 当你的状态发生变化时,会自动(autorun)调用组件的 render 方法,更新 UI,这样就可以把你的(无状态函数)组件变成响应式组件。

    88750

    Mobx 核心概念简单入门:以股票为例

    核心概念 MobX 主要包括了四个核心概念:可观察的状态、根据状态得到的计算值、基于状态变化发生的反应,触发状态变化的动作。 下面我们以股票为例,简单说明下这四个核心概念。...那么页面上曲线图及总价值的UI就是基于状态发生的反应; 你会根据股价的变动,来决定买入还是卖出,这会导致你拥有的股数发生变化。那么买入卖出即是触发状态变化的动作。...什么的 } 触发状态变化的动作(Action) 在非严格模式下,mobx的状态可以在任何地方进行修改,如上面我们改变股价就是直接修改。...mobx-react 提供一个 @observer 装饰器, 当你的状态发生变化时,会自动(autorun)调用组件的 render 方法,更新 UI,这样就可以把你的(无状态函数)组件变成响应式组件。...以 todo 为例,使用 react & mobx 可参考: mobx react todo 最后奉上其经典的架构设计图,如下: ?

    84220

    Android6.0源码分析之View(一)

    Chapter One ,View概念介绍 View是基本的用户界面组件,一个view拥有屏幕上的一块儿矩形区域,可以进行绘制以及事件events的处理。...View类是各种控件widget类的基类,控件widget是那些用户交互UI组件,比如,button,textview,imageview等等。...其他view的子类也会提供一些特殊的监听器,比如button有点击监听 4>,设置可见性,visibility,可以设置view的隐藏和显示(笔者注:对于可见性的参数有三个选择,visible,gone...对于一个可触摸的设备,一旦用户触摸了设备屏幕,就会进入到触摸模式,从这一点开始,只有isFocusInTouchMode为true的view才可以获取焦点,比如编辑框,其他的可触摸的view在被触摸时不会再获取焦点...:触摸时触发

    93680

    【Web技术】850- 深入了解页面生命周期API

    页面可见性API存在了有一段时间,向JavaScript揭示了一些页面可见性事件。 然而,如果你碰巧在这两者之间做出选择,值得一提的是Page Visibility API的一些限制。...任何UI阻塞任务都应该被去掉优先级,比如同步和阻塞网络请求。 PASSIVE状态--即使用户在这个阶段没有与页面进行交互,他们仍然可以看到它。因此你的网页应该流畅地运行所有的UI更新和动画。...你可以在此时坚持未保存的应用状态,并停止任何用户不需要在后台运行的UI更新或任务。 Frozen状态 - 任何可能影响其他标签页的定时器和连接都应该在这个阶段终止。...然而,你可以在页面加载时通过检查document.wasDiscarded来对页面的任何恢复做出反应。 好了,现在我们知道在每个状态下要做什么了,让我们看看如何在我们的应用程序中捕获每个状态。...Safari在关闭标签页时没有可靠地触发pagehide或visibilitychange事件。

    1.3K20

    为虚幻引擎开发者准备的Unity指南

    这为你提供了一种组织、筛选和设置 Actor 可见性的方法。...它让你可以在单击游戏对象或预制件时查看和编辑组件属性。...5.蓝图与预制件 在 Unreal 中,蓝图的功能之一是创建具有独特组件和属性的 Actor 实例,以便在项目中使用。你创建的蓝图被存储为资源,可任你随意放置和生成。...7.其他引擎属性 7.1 物理和碰撞 Unreal 的模拟和碰撞属性直接内置于原始组件中,它管理与组件交互的通道以及物理材质、质量之类的数据。碰撞边界由组件使用的可视网格定义。...与 Level Sequencer 资源类似,Timeline 资源是属性动画的集合。Timeline 可与多种系统配合使用,包括:动画、粒子效果、声音、摄像机、变换、材质。

    37910

    鸿蒙(HarmonyOS)性能优化实战-状态管理

    UI视图更新 this.realState1.push(this.realState1[this.realState1.length-1] + 1); // 触发UI...Color.Red : Color.Yellow; // 触发UI视图更新 this.needsUpdate = !...this.needsUpdate是一个自定义的UI状态变量,应该仅应用于其绑定的UI组件。变量this.realState1、this.realState2没有被装饰,他们的变化将不会触发UI刷新。...当对象中某一个成员属性发生变化时,会导致该对象关联的所有组件刷新,尽管这些组件可能并没有直接使用到该改变的属性。为了避免这种“冗余刷新”对性能产生影响,建议合理拆分该复杂对象,控制对象关联的组件数量。...查询状态变量关联的组件数在应用开发中,可以通过HiDumper查看状态变量关联的组件数,进行性能优化。具体可参考状态变量组件定位工具实践。

    15120

    【扔物线】关于学习 Compose,我的经验总结和建议

    是界面组件的属性无状态,而不是界面组件无状态,这个要想明白),以及围绕它的「状态提升(State Hoisting)」和单向数据流这两个技术名词。这个懂了之后,就能写出可复用的组件了。...Modifier 本质上是 Compose 里的一种提供 UI 组件的通用属性的方式。...所谓通用属性,即任何一个组件都可能、都可以拥有的属性,例如尺寸;与之相对的是个性化属性,例如文字组件里的字符串,个性化属性是用 Composable 函数的参数来提供的。...而 Compose 里的 Modifier 提供的属性,不仅限于「组件所要显示的内容」,而是包括各种与组件的显示和交互有关的属性。...所谓语义树,其实就是组件树,只不过在某些情况下我们可以对某个子树进行合并,例如「把一个内部包含图片和文字的按钮,合并成一个组件」,来简化语义逻辑。主要用于两种场景:开发测试和无障碍功能的功能优化。

    95941

    2023年JavaScript生态系统发展趋势

    总的来说,最受欢迎的项目是 shadcn/ui。这是一个可用于创建自定义组件的 UI 组件集。JavaScript 运行时 Bun 仍然保持着良好的发展势头,成为第二受欢迎的项目。...自从 shadcn/ui 在 GitHub 上第一次提交以来,到现在已经有一年了。该项目是一个可重用的组件集,可以复制和粘贴到应用程序中用于构建组件。这样就不用安装库了。...根据 shadcn/ui FAQ 页面,其理念是: ... 赋予开发人员对代码的所有权和控制权,允许他们决定如何构建组件以及采用什么样式。...它使用新属性扩展了 HTML,它们可以触发 HTTP 请求和处理响应数据,从而使开发人员不需要编写的大量 JavaScript 代码就可以实现现代 Web 应用程序。...Svelte 是一个基于编译器的前端框架,利用声明式语法和反应性来构建高性能、可维护的 Web 应用程序。

    23211

    【HarmonyOS之旅】ArkTS语法(一)

    说明: 在单个源文件中,最多可以使用10个@Preview装饰自定义组件。 链式调用:以“.”链式调用的方法配置UI组件的属性方法、事件方法等。...装饰器 装饰内容 说明 @State 基本数据类型、类、数组 修饰的状态数据被修改时会触发组件的build方法进行UI界面更新。...需要本地初始化:必须为所有@State变量分配初始值,变量未初始化可能导致未定义的框架异常行为。...说明 @Link变量不能在组件内部进行初始化。 简单类型示例: @Link语义是从''操作符引出,即isPlaying是this.isPlaying内部状态的双向数据绑定。...当创建包含@StoageProp的状态变量的组件时,该状态变量的值将使用AppStorage中的值进行初始化。AppStorage中的属性值的更改会导致绑定的UI组件进行状态更新。

    19110

    qiankun + vue 中使用 keep-alive 维持微应用实例

    image.png 背景 qiankun + vue2.6 + element-ui, 通过标签却换不同功能, 当前一个子应用下可以对应多个功能, 及 存在统一应用下切换,跨应用切换。...目的 同时维持多个子应用实例 应用切换不丢失 加载失败时,可二次重载 需要同时维持多个子应用实例 子应用加载成功后切换不丢失 子应用加载失败后可重载 问题 手动加载子应用失败后,二次加载乾坤未重载的应用...方案 触发重载 image.png 加载失败后,我们需要用户再次开启功能时,进行重载。 而qiankun当前对统一子应用做的缓存处理,首先需要触发qiankun 重载。...所以需要设置 exclude 属性. 加载子应用时,监听加载结果。...,我们需要先为每个子应用分配独立的组件并注册到容器组件中.

    3.6K41

    AngularDart Material Design 应用布局 顶

    这是使用标准material-list组件和一些特殊的CSS类来完成的。 顶级抽屉内容应该是具有可选组元素的MaterialListComponent,这些元素由元素上的group属性指定。...Inputs: visible bool  抽屉的可见性。 Outputs: visibleChange Stream  抽屉的可见性发生变化时触发事件。...Inputs: visible bool  抽屉的可见性。 Outputs: visibleChange Stream  抽屉的可见性发生变化时触发事件。...当可堆叠抽屉打开时,任何现有的可堆叠抽屉将被展开以填充背景中的屏幕。 适用于延期内容。 Inputs: visible bool  抽屉的可见性。...Outputs: visibleChange Stream  抽屉的可见性发生变化时触发事件。 注意:直到动画完成后才会触发。

    4K30
    领券